USCTI shows YTD consumption down in Nov.
News January 16, 2017
USCTI shows YTD consumption down in Nov.
U.S. manufacturers spent $168.69 million on cutting tools in November 2016, according to the Cutting Tool Market Report by the U.S. Cutting Tool Institute and AMT – The Association For Manufacturing Technology. This was 0.2 percent lower than October's $168.99 million, but was up 9.3 percent from November 2015's $154.28 million.

OSHA Issues Rule to Protect Workers from Beryllium Exposure
News January 10, 2017
OSHA Issues Rule to Protect Workers from Beryllium Exposure
The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has issued a final rule to prevent chronic beryllium disease and lung cancer in U.S. workers by limiting their exposure to beryllium and beryllium compounds. The rule contains standards for general industry, construction and shipyards.
